I’m not sure of the Original Poster’s reasoning, but Netflix seems more geared towards other types of content with anime as a niche unlike CR & HiDive who are almost entirely anime. Unlike those 2, I don’t subscribe to Netflix continuously, just a month or two at a time. I’ve been on a bit of a binge currently with the Spriggan & Bastard remakes & Komi 2, not bothering to finish Vampire in the Garden though. There’s a couple older series on my PTW list that are exclusive to them as well (Ajin, Magi & Fate Appocrypha). I enjoyed Aggretsuko seasons 1-3, but soured on season 4. High Score Girl, Carole & Tuesday, Rilakkuma and Kaoru, Kotaru Lives Alone, Aico Incarnation, Kakegurui S1 & Drifting Dragons were all decent. Not a fan of Beastars or Stone Ocean.
